The North American Bear Center in Ely, Minnesota, is a captivating destination for tourists seeking to learn about and observe bears in a natural setting. This unique wildlife park offers an educational experience with engaging exhibits, live bear viewing, and the opportunity to connect with nature in a serene environment.

Know before you go
Hi, I'm Eve. Here are a few practical things to know before exploring North American Bear Center.
- Visit during feeding times for the best chance to see bears in action.
- Check the weather and dress accordingly, as much of the experience is outdoors.
- Plan to spend at least a few hours to fully enjoy the exhibits and trails.
- Bring binoculars for a closer view of the bears in their habitats.
- Don't miss the gift shop for unique bear-themed souvenirs and educational materials.
